## Changed defaults

Heads up: the Ledgerline tax-rate lookup cache now defaults to a 15-minute TTL instead of 24 hours. Turns out rates in the Veldt County sandbox were going stale mid-demo, which was embarrassing. Eviction is now LRU rather than FIFO, and the cache warms on boot. If you're reviewing, check that nothing hardcodes the old TTL. The new defaults land as follows.

deployment values, bajop-taweg:
holwyn:
  log_level: debug
  metrics_host: metrics.holwyn.zemvarsys.internal
  pool_size: 32

Onboarding note for security review — Verdanthall greenhouse controllers. Humidity and CO2 sensors on the Copsefield units drift roughly 2% per month; firmware pushes a recalibration table every fortnight to compensate. These recalibration payloads are the main attack surface you'll review, since a tampered table can silently skew climate control. Controllers only accept tables signed with the key below.

deploy key for kagup-bawig: bky9_ZMq28eTw9

**Handover — lifts, w/e works**

Hi Petra, quick handover before you're in Saturday. The Ferncroft lift crew from Aldamine Vertical arrive around 08:00 to service cars 1 and 2. They'll need the motor room on the roof and the lobby barriers moved. Sign them in at the side desk and walk them up. For the motor room door, give them the pass code below.

door code, tawef-bahof: bdg-LMFWZ-8